将 MySql 工作台连接到容器上运行的数据库

问题描述 投票:0回答:1

我在 spring 应用程序上工作,在 docker 上运行一个 mysql 数据库,我尝试将此数据库连接到工作台,它仅在端口 3306 上连接,在其他端口上(我尝试在端口 3300 上)我收到此消息。 work bench error

我尝试在不同于 3306 的端口上连接到我的数据库,因为我的本地服务器在这个端口上运行,但它不起作用。我必须释放端口 3306 并在端口 3306 上运行 docker 数据库,然后我才能将工作台连接到它。

mysql spring spring-boot docker mysql-workbench
1个回答
0
投票

我尝试在端口 3300:3306 上运行我的 docker sql,然后将我的工作台连接到 3300 以获取 docker 数据库,并将 mysql 服务器保留在端口 3306 上,效果很好。

© www.soinside.com 2019 - 2024. All rights reserved.